Forest fire continues in eastern Nepal
(Comtex Environment Via Thomson Dialog NewsEdge)KATHMANDU, Jan 9, 2006 (Xinhua via COMTEX) -- Hundreds hectares of government
forest in Chhintapu in eastern Nepal's Ilam district have been
destroyed as forest fire continued to rage for the past four days.
No attempt has been made so far to bring the forest fire under
control. The forest, some 400 km east of Kathmandu, is rich in
bio-diversity as well as herbal plants and has been an important
habitat for animals of rare species.
Local resident Som Kumar Lamichhane told reporters on Monday
that the fire has been raging in the forest since last Thursday.
Acting forest officer Yubraj Maskey said the district forest
office has no information about the forest fire.
According to Lamichhane, fire also broke out in the forest area
in the summer of 1999 which lasted for two weeks.
